Last week, we had the privilege of attending the annual Cart Marking ceremony at Guildhall Yard, a prestigious ceremony hosted by the Worshipful Company of Carmen, one of the oldest livery companies in London.
A Standout at the Ceremony
The ceremony provided a fascinating glimpse into the evolution of transport over the centuries, showcasing a wide range of vehicles. Each vehicle was marked with a hot iron, symbolising its license to operate in the city. Representing Dawsongroup vans on the day was the unique ONO Cargo e-bike, a vehicle that caught the attention of many attendees. The ONO made quite an impression, earning the prestigious Alfie Hyatt Memorial trophy for being a vehicle of significant interest in the theme of innovation.

A Revolutionary Last-Mile Delivery Solution
The ONO Cargo is a great alternative solution for last-mile deliveries. It offers the flexibility and accessibility benefits of riding a bike in busy, urban areas, whilst still providing the cargo capacity and durability a traditional van offers. Also, its unique swap-body system allows the cargo modules to be pre-packed, loaded and unloaded in a matter of seconds – maximising the vehicle’s uptime and overall operational efficiency.
